3) This one he got a princely racket: "The Prince and the Pauper" is a lively musical adventure and WRYT's production . The musical tells the story of two young lookalikes, Tom Canty, a poor boy from a London slum, and Prince Edward, son of the famous Henry VIII of England, who exchange places for what is meant to be "only an hour or two."
